Key Responsibilities

Assess, plan, implement, and evaluate individual care plans
Provide clinical leadership and direct nursing care during night shifts
Administer medications safely in line with NMC guidelines
Monitor residents’ health and respond appropriately to changes in condition
Maintain accurate and up-to-date clinical records
Supervise and support care staff, including mentoring junior team members
Work collaboratively with residents, families, and multidisciplinary teams
Ensure dignity, respect, and safeguarding are upheld at all times
Requirements

Registered Nurse (RGN or RMN) with a valid NMC PIN
Previous experience in a care home or similar setting is desirable
Strong clinical skills and sound knowledge of nursing practices
Good communication and leadership abilities
Commitment to high standards of care and continuous improvement
